Improving Kitchen Accessibility

The kitchen is a crucial area in any house, and independent living depends heavily on its accessibility. Installing ADA-height appliances can greatly increase the usability for those who use walkers, scooters, or wheelchairs.

Taking on Flooring Challenge

For people who have mobility issues, selecting the appropriate flooring is essential. Area rugs and slippery surfaces can be avoided by using low-pile carpets or high-traction, low-slip flooring like vinyl, which can offer safety and ease of mobility.

Creating Safe Bathing Environments

Bathroom safety is a major issue, particularly with regard to slick shower floors and bathtubs. Safety and comfort can be significantly improved by adding mobility-friendly showers with low thresholds, safety bars, and plenty of room for assistive devices.

Constructing Wheelchair Ramps

For people who depend on wheelchairs or other mobility assistance, ramps are critical. Community projects like Habitat for Humanity provide inexpensive options for building ramps, encouraging independence and accessibility, even though custom-built ramps can be expensive.

Installing Lever Handles

Accessibility can be greatly enhanced by making small adjustments like installing automated doors or swapping out door knobs with lever handles, which will make it simpler for people with limited hand mobility to move about rooms.

Concerning Toilet Height

People with mobility issues may find it helpful to use ADA-compliant toilets with higher seat heights. It is easier to use and offers more support when toilet safety frames or risers are added.

Including Stability Poles

For those with mobility impairments, floor-to-ceiling poles next to important spaces like beds, chairs, and bathrooms provide stability and support. These poles can improve independence and reduce the risk of falls.

Installing Stair Lifts

Stair lifts provide a useful way for those with restricted mobility to move between floors in multi-story homes. Stair lifts greatly increase accessibility and independence, even after the initial expenditure.

Jdeideh Jdeideh is a bustling suburb known for its modern amenities and family-friendly atmosphere. Located just a short drive from Beirut, this neighborhood boasts a mix of residential buildings, shopping centers, and local markets. With an array of cafes, restaurants, and entertainment options, Jdeideh is perfect for those seeking a lively lifestyle. The average home price is competitive, making it an attractive option for first-time buyers and families. In it, you can find different options, from modern apartments to larger family homes. Additionally, Jdeideh is home to several well-regarded schools, parks, and recreational facilities, enhancing its appeal for families. 2.
